Devoted animal lovers can get their furry, feathered and even slimy companions blessed this weekend in the Chicago area.
Blessings will take place through Sunday, since Friday marked the feast of St. Francis of Assisi, patron saint of animals.
Dozens of Archdiocese of Chicago churches have organized ceremonies throughout the weekend.
Grace Place and Holy Trinity Lutheran Churches will come together for a blessing at 10 a.m. Sunday at Prints Row Park in the South Loop. A Coffee Hour and Pet Fair will take place following the blessing.
